There has been lots of advice and recommendations for full sized tripods but what to do when there is not room to use one.

Up until recently, I have been using The Pod for situations where I can't use a tripod. It lets me use any convenient surface to support my camera. Like a captive beanbag, it molds itself to just about any surface shape, giving me steady support for slow shutter speed shots. Great for evening and night street photography when crowds preclude the use of a tripod.

My new camera is a bit heavier and the weight is not centered over the tripod screw so the whole thing tends to flop over when attached to The Pod. I have the one with the red base.

What would be the best replacement I could use that has the ease of use of The Pod but a bit more stability for larger cameras?

Has anyone tried using any other fill material (other than the original plastic beads) inside one of them and does it change the behavior of the support?
